Scope and Contents

This collection consists primarily of research done on the personal and military history of Isaac Wilson, an early settler of Indianapolis. The research was done primarily by staff at the Indiana State Library. There is also correspondence from the grandson of Isaac Wilson. Other subjects of biographical sketches include James Linton, Mrs. John Maxwell, and Daniel Shaffer.

Biographical / Historical

Isaac Wilson was an early settler of Indianapolis. He was married twice and died in Indianapolis in 1823.
